Question probably steps beyond the general list... Have a FreeBSD 4.2 box... have created two Virtual machines with the jail process. Apache and PHp configure and execute fine, but am having some cinfiguration and execution problems with pgsql... not sure if I am missing something or if pgsql doesn't like being in the jail Attempting to manually start the postmaster produces the following: %postmaster -i IpcMemoryCreate: shmget failed (Function not implemented) key=5432010, size=144, permission=700 This type of error is usually caused by an improper shared memory or System V IPC semaphore configuration. For more information, see the FAQ and platform-specific FAQ's in the source directory pgsql/doc or on our web site at http://www.postgresql.org. IpcMemoryIdGet: shmget failed (Function not implemented) key=5432010, size=144, permission=0 IpcMemoryAttach: shmat failed (Function not implemented) id=-2 FATAL 1: AttachSLockMemory: could not attach segment % Searching for jail faq's and posts regarding this matter produces some close, but not helpful posts regarding chroot'ed environments. Any insights, requests for details, and assistance are appreciated. Dave
